News of the World - 21 01 1900 BRITISH TRAWLERS IN ICELANDIC WATERS Resisting The Authorities Frederikshavn, January 20th The trial concluded here today of the captain and a portion of the crew of the Hull trawler Royalist. On October 9th last the Sheriff of Isafjord Iceland, and five men rowed out to the Royalist to arrest her for fishing in Icelandic Territorial waters, but the crew refused to allow him to board her. After several inaffectual attempts to do so the boat dropped astern, and the occupants seized hold of the steel hawser, by which the trawl was towed. The Steamer went slowly ahead , and finally the hawser caught the boat in such a manner as to capsize her. Three of the Icelanders were drowned. The court today pronounced the following sentences: The Captain C A Nielsson, was condemed to one year`s imprisonment for offences against the laws of Denmark and Iceland; the mate Holmgren to 10 days hard labour; and the cook, Ruggard, a Dane, to 30 days hard labour. In addition the captain was fined 3,200 Kroner for illegal fishing in Icelandic and Danish waters. Reuter News of the World - 01 03 1900 SEVERE SENTENCES ON A BRITISH CAPTAIN AND HIS MEN. The High Court at Viborg has increased the sentences passed on the captain of the British Trawler Royalist for fishing in prohibitive waters, resisitng the authority of the state, and causing, through carelessness the upsetting of a boat, whereby three Icelanders were drowned, to one of eighteen months penal servitude and a fine of 3,200 Kroner, at the same time sentencing the steersman of the trawler to fifteen days imprisonment on a diet of bread and water, and the cook to 20 days imprisonment. Reuter.. Several crewmembers have been arrested here on account of the said assault at Iceland from 18/11/99 to 18/11/99 and are now free this evening. British Consulate Frederikshavn 18th November
